mysql安裝好後預設字符集不是utf8,因此顯示中文會有問題。
在mysql可以執行 show variables like 'character%'; 檢視當前字符集使用的編碼方式,如
以mysql 5.5版為例,在mysql安裝目錄下的my.ini
增加[mysql]
default-character-set=utf8
[mysqld]
character_set_server=utf8
重啟mysql服務後,重新執行 show variables like 'character%'; 查詢
證明修改字符集成功。
還需要對資料庫的編碼方式作修改
在mysql 執行 alter database 資料庫名稱 character set utf8;
然後在資料庫中建表即可。
若表已建後,需對表字元編碼作修改。
perl 解決mysql utf8中文亂碼 問題
perl 解決mysql utf8中文亂碼 問題。mysql utf8 中文問題 zabbix root sbin cat a1.pl use dbi my dbuser devops my user root my passwd kjk123123 my dbh dbi connect dbi m...
PHP下MySQL UTF8中文全文檢索的實現
現在的 網際網路上,很多 都提供了全文搜尋功能,瀏覽者可以通過輸入關鍵字或者是短語來搜尋特定的資料。在php mysql構架的 中,通常的做法是通過select查詢的like語句來進行搜尋,這一辦法存在搜尋不夠精確 以及效率非常低下的缺點。比如對一 個有十幾萬條記錄資料表的text欄位進行like操...
8 中文亂碼問題
1.在 jsp 頁面上輸入中文,請求頁面後不出現亂碼 保證 contenttype text html charset utf 8 pageencoding utf 8 charset 和 pageencoding 的編碼一致,且都支援中文.通常建議取值為utf 8 還需保證瀏覽器的顯示的字元編碼也...